Virgie Alice Redman, 88, of Piedmont, went home to be with her Lord and Savior on November 4, 2025. Born on March 21, 1937, in Keyser, she was the daughter of the late Davis and Annie (Addison) Price.
Virgie, a proud graduate of Howard High School and crowned Ms. Howard High in 1955, dedicated over fifty years to the First Church of God in Christ, where she served on the Mother's Board and as its past secretary. She gave her heart to the community as a foster grandparent in the Tri-Town afterschool program. She remained an active member of the Tri-Town Senior Citizens, cherishing the senior trips during which she collected postcards and pencils as treasured mementos. Her home was always whole and alive with love, the phone line buzzing with conversations to family and friends. Still, above all, Virgie loved the Lord with unwavering faith, her kindness, compassion, and deep affection for children shining through in every act. She tended her flowers with the same gentle care she offered everyone, never turning a soul away, always ready with a warm smile and a kind word, and she loved her entire family more than life itself.
